Sachsen-Kurfürstentum. Friedrich der Weise 1486-1525. Breiter Guldengroschen o.J. (nach 1507), Hall. Stempelschneider Ulrich Ursenthaler aus Innsbruck). Auf die Generalstatthalterwürde. Brustbild mit Drahthaube nach rechts / Nimbierter Adler mit Brustschild Bindenwappen nach links. Keilitz 70.2, Slg. Merseburger 417, Schnee 37, Davenport 9699 (Doppelter Guldengroschen), Tentzel 3/1. 29,05 g. Schöne Patina. Winzige Schrötlingsfehler am Rand, sehr schön +.
